1. Essential Tools Checklist
Before you begin, ensure you have the following tools ready. Having the right equipment is the key to a clean and flawless installation:
- Power Tools: A hammer drill (for concrete ceilings) and appropriate drill bits.
- Measuring Tools: A spirit level (to prevent wobbling) and a tape measure.
- Electrical Tools: A voltage tester (phase tester), a multimeter, and wire strippers.
- Hand Tools: Phillips and flat-head screwdrivers, Allen keys, an adjustable wrench, and a sturdy ladder.

2. Critical Safety Protocols
Safety is the number one priority when working with electricity. Always follow these three rules:
- Power Off: Always turn off the main circuit breaker for the fan circuit at the electrical panel.
- Ceiling Integrity Check: Ensure the mounting surface (concrete or plaster) is strong enough to support the weight and vibrations of the fan.
- Protective Gear: Wear insulated footwear and use safety goggles when using a drill.

4. Step-by-Step Installation and Assembly
Step 1: Mounting the Bracket
The most critical step is attaching the bracket to the ceiling.
- If you have a concrete ceiling, you must use expansion bolts (Anchor Bolts).
- Pro Tip: Use a spirit level to ensure the bracket is perfectly horizontal. If the bracket is tilted, the fan will wobble at high speeds.
Step 2: Motor and Downrod Assembly
- Feed the motor wires through the downrod.
- Connect the downrod to the motor and tighten the screws using an Allen key.
- Crucial: Always use a safety pin or cotter pin to prevent the downrod from detaching due to long-term vibrations.
Step 3: Installing the Blades and Balancing
Attach the blades to the arms, and then to the motor:
- Use rubber washers between the blade and the arm to eliminate mechanical noise.
- After installation, double-check all connection screws for tightness.

5. Troubleshooting Common Issues
Even after a successful installation, you might encounter some problems. Here is how to solve them:
| Problem | Likely Cause | Solution |
|---|---|---|
| Severe Wobbling | Unlevel bracket or unbalanced blades | Use a spirit level and a Balancing Kit |
| Clicking/Ticking Noise | Loose screws or blade contact | Tighten all screws and check rubber washers |
| Very Slow Rotation | Faulty Capacitor | Replace the capacitor with one of the same rating |

1. The Advantages of Using a Ceiling Fan (Why Buy One?)
Beyond simple air movement, ceiling fans offer several strategic benefits for your home:
A) Energy Efficiency and Cost Savings
Ceiling fans are among the most energy-efficient appliances available.
- The Smart Strategy: By using a ceiling fan in conjunction with an air conditioner (AC), you can increase your AC thermostat setting by 2∘C to 3∘C without sacrificing comfort. This can lead to up to a 30% reduction in air conditioning electricity consumption.
Guide to Ceiling Fan Installation
B) Improved Air Circulation
Unlike floor fans that provide localized cooling, ceiling fans distribute air more uniformly throughout the entire room. This prevents the formation of “dead zones”—stagnant, warm pockets of air in corners—and ensures constant air freshness.
C) Year-Round Utility (The Reverse Function)
Modern ceiling fans are equipped with a Reverse Mode. In the winter, by reversing the blade direction (clockwise rotation), the fan pushes the warm air that naturally rises to the ceiling back down into the living space, promoting even heating.

2. The Disadvantages and Challenges (What to Consider Before Buying)
Before investing in a ceiling fan, it is essential to be aware of its limitations:
- No Real Temperature Reduction: In extremely hot environments (above 40∘C), a fan may simply move hot air around, which can occasionally feel uncomfortable if not paired with a cooling source.
- Strategic Installation Requirements: Placement is critical. The fan must be centered or strategically located near the user to be effective. Furthermore, the ceiling must possess the structural integrity to support the unit.
- Dust Accumulation: Fan blades act as magnets for dust. Accumulation on the edges can cause imbalances, leading to noise and the dispersal of allergens throughout the room—a concern for individuals with asthma or allergies.
- Potential for Vibration and Noise: If the installation is not precise or if the blades are poorly balanced, the centrifugal force can cause vibrations that resonate through the ceiling and walls.

Strategic Placement: Where to Install Your Fan
Guide to Ceiling Fan Installation
Proper placement determines the efficiency and comfort of your fan. Follow these industry standards:
- Distance from Walls: Fan blades should be at least 60 to 90 cm (24-36 inches) away from the nearest wall to ensure unobstructed airflow.
- Standard Ceiling Height: The blades should ideally be between 2.3 and 2.7 meters (7.5 to 9 feet) from the floor.
- Installation in False Ceilings: If you have a suspended or drop ceiling, never attach the fan directly to the ceiling tiles. You must use specialized mounting hardware connected to the main ceiling joists or structure.
Technical Installation Steps (Step-by-Step)
Step 1: Installing the Mounting Bracket
The mounting bracket is the backbone of your installation.
- Use a Fan-Rated Outlet Box: Standard light fixture boxes cannot handle the weight and vibration of a fan. You must use a specialized ceiling fan rated outlet box.
- Leveling: Use a spirit level to ensure the bracket is perfectly horizontal. Any tilt at this stage will cause permanent wobbling.
Step 2: Preparing the Motor and Downrod

Assemble the main components on the floor before climbing the ladder:
- Feed the motor wires through the downrod.
- Attach the downrod to the motor body and tighten the set screws securely.
- Slide the decorative canopy onto the downrod.
Step 3: Hanging the Fan Body
- Lift the fan assembly and place it onto the mounting bracket installed in the ceiling. Most models feature a safety hook or ball-and-socket joint to prevent accidental falls.
- Ensure the assembly is securely locked into the bracket.
Step 4: Professional Wiring
Guide to Ceiling Fan Installation
This is the most sensitive stage to prevent short circuits:
- Connections: Match the fan wires (typically black, white, and green/copper) with the house wires according to your specific model’s manual.
- Use Wire Nuts: Instead of relying solely on electrical tape, use wire nuts or lever connectors for a secure connection.
- Tidying Wires: Carefully tuck the excess wires into the mounting box so they do not come into contact with moving parts.
Step 5: Blade Installation and Final Testing
- Attach the blades one by one to the motor.
- Pro Tip: Tighten all blade screw connections in a diagonal pattern to ensure even tension.
- Once powered on, if the fan wobbles, use a Ceiling Fan Balancing Kit to adjust the weight of the blades.

Frequently Asked Questions (FAQ)
Can I install a ceiling fan on a false ceiling?
Not directly. You must use a support system that transfers the weight of the fan to the building’s structural joists.
Which direction should the fan spin in summer?
In the summer, the fan should rotate counter-clockwise to create a downdraft, providing a direct cooling effect.

1. By Functionality
A) Ceiling Fans with Heating Elements
These fans feature a built-in heater in the center.
- Best for: Cold climates. They act as a regular fan in summer and help circulate warm air downward in winter by reversing the blade direction.
B) Lighted Ceiling Fans
The most common type, featuring integrated LED or incandescent lights.
- Best for: Replacing a central light fixture in bedrooms, living rooms, or dining areas.

C) Smart Ceiling Fans
Equipped with Wi-Fi, Bluetooth, or voice control (compatible with Alexa/Google Home).
- Best for: Smart homes, allowing users to control speed, light, and scheduling via smartphone.
2. By Design & Style
A) Modern & Minimalist
Characterized by fewer blades (3 or 4), clean lines, and neutral colors (black, white, or brushed nickel).
- Best for: Contemporary apartments, kitchens, and home offices.
B) Traditional & Luxury
Features wooden blades with intricate patterns, ornate metal finishes (bronze or gold), and decorative glass light kits.
- Best for: Large living rooms, villas, and classic interior designs.
Guide to Ceiling Fan Installation
C) Bladeless Ceiling Fans
A cutting-edge design that uses hidden airflow technology or unique shapes instead of traditional large blades.
- Best for: Low ceilings or homeowners looking for a unique, high-tech aesthetic.
3. By Size & Application
Large/Industrial Fans (> 55 inches): Designed for large halls, cafes, or outdoor patios.
Small Fans (< 42 inches): Ideal for bathrooms, hallways, or small laundry rooms.
Standard Fans (44–54 inches): Perfect for standard bedrooms and living areas.
